During his visit to China, Starmer discussed with Xi about collaboration and bilateral tensions, emphasizing the need for a mature relationship.

On the most important day of his four-day visit to China, British Labour leader Keir Starmer was received by President Xi Jinping at the Great Hall of the People for a discussion lasting about 40 minutes, followed by a working lunch. Starmer emphasized the importance of building a more sophisticated relationship that would allow for the identification of collaboration opportunities and an open dialogue on divergences. Xi acknowledged that bilateral relations have had "ups and downs" in recent years. This visit, the first by a British prime minister since 2018, takes place against the backdrop of tensions between the United Kingdom and the United States. Starmer brought a symbolic gift, a ball from a Premier League match, to strengthen bilateral relations. After the meeting with Xi, Starmer will participate in economic events with Chinese Premier Li Qiang and will visit Shanghai, before going to Tokyo for a meeting with Japanese Prime Minister Sanae Takaichi.
